"Encaustic: Vintage Ephemera" is an in-depth workshop that invites participants to explore the captivating art form of encaustic painting while incorporating vintage ephemera. Led by experienced encaustic artists, this workshop explores how to seamlessly integrate historical artifacts (including old photographs, letters, and postcards) into encaustic artwork. Participants will learn various techniques, such as image transfer, embedding, and collage, to create multi-layered pieces that exude a sense of nostalgia and storytelling. Through hands-on demonstrations, personalized guidance, and experimentation, attendees will develop their encaustic skills, gain insights into composition and design, and discover new ways to incorporate vintage elements into their artwork.
